Lautan Ram Nishad can offer a counter to BJP’s Hindutva. If only Akhilesh Yadav lets him

 In Uttar Pradesh, politics of social justice has no chance of revival. In India’s electorally most important state, Ram and BJP set the rules.

the promise of Nishad’s politics and ideology, as a counter to the BJP’s Hindutva, has been betrayed by his own Samajwadi Party and its leader Akhilesh Yadav. It also shows that there is no political space in the Hindi heartland for a Periyar-style ideological atheism.

Until last week, Lautan Ram Nishad was the state chief of the Samajwadi Party’s (SP) OBC cell. In a media interaction in Ayodhya, Nishad was asked about his views on Ram and the Ram Mandir. Because of his socialist-Lohiaite-Ambedkarite training, the SP leader has been an atheist and a supporter of separation of religion and politics. So, Nishad bluntly answered: “I don’t believe in Ram or any other god. He is a fictional character. I am of the opinion that the life chances of the lower caste people in India have improved not because of any imaginary god and goddesses. Rather it was because of leaders like Dr B.R. Ambedkar and Jyotiba Phule that the OBCs and the SC-STs have got their constitutional rights.”
